Comprehending Sash Windows
Sash windows make up two or more movable panels (or "sashes") that move vertically within a frame. They are generally built from wood, although modern options, such as uPVC, are also offered. The main factors homeowners purchase sash window renovations include:
Preservation of Historical Aesthetic: Maintaining the initial style of a property.Improved Energy Efficiency: Enhancing insulation to minimize energy expenses.Increased Property Value: Well-maintained windows can improve a home's market appeal.Elimination of Draughts: Addressing air leaks that trigger pain.Benefits of Sash Window Renovation

The renovation procedure for sash windows typically consists of several essential phases, performed by specialists who possess the necessary know-how. A typical renovation might include the following actions:

Assessment and Consultation:
A thorough assessment of the condition of the [Professional Sash Window Services](https://notes.io/wRshw) windows to identify concerns such as rot, misalignment, and draftiness.Discussion with the property owner relating to particular requirements and preferences.
Restoration of Existing Frames:
Repairing or replacing damaged areas of the wood.Treatment for bugs or rot to extend the lifespan of the windows.
Sash Repair and Glazing:
Ensuring that sashes are correctly weighted and slide efficiently.Upgrading or replacing glazing to enhance energy performance, which may involve installing double-glazing units.
Finishing Touches:
Sanding and painting the frames to restore their visual appeal.Fitting weatherstripping to improve insulation and remove draughts.Picking the Right Specialist
